Things form in a natural way. You probably don't want to hear this, but we are made of star dust. Gasses out in the emptiness of space group together and form more dense objects which in turn suck in more gas to form stars. Stars have nuclear reactions eventually changing gasses into heavier elements which are dispersed throughout the universe through violent explosions (making us). Stars group together to form galaxies. It all fits together in the most beautiful culmination that makes me melt every time I think about it. Oh to see the outward beauty of Gods flawless creation.
The earth harbors our life but it is not some universal anchor. We are TINEY, and no stars, much less galaxies rotate around us.
